Tire Make-up and Performance
What materials compose the structure of tires, and just how do these components add to their performance on the roadway? Tires are complicated items, usually made from a mix of rubber substances, fabric, steel cables, and various other chemical additives. One of the most common kind of rubber used in tires is synthetic rubber, which provides toughness and resistance to damage. The textile layers, frequently constructed from rayon, nylon, or polyester, supply strength and stability to the tire structure. Steel cables are integrated to enhance the tire's stamina and help it preserve its form under different roadway problems.
The rubber substances supply hold and grip, enabling the tire to stick to the roadway surface and offer security during acceleration, stopping, and cornering. On the whole, the cautious selection and combination of these products make certain that tires can execute efficiently and safely on various road surfaces and conditions.
Influence of Tire Stress on Security
Keeping appropriate tire stress is essential for making certain optimal safety and security and performance while driving. The impact of tire stress on safety can not be overemphasized. Underinflated tires are susceptible to getting too hot, which can cause tire blowouts, specifically at broadband. Additionally, low tire pressure affects the handling and responsiveness of the automobile, increasing the threat of crashes, especially throughout emergency maneuvers. On the various other hand, overinflated tires have much less call with the road surface, decreasing traction and creating uneven endure the tire footsteps. This compromises the car's stability and stopping effectiveness, positioning a substantial security risk. Appropriately filled with air tires also play a crucial role in fuel effectiveness, as underinflated tires can enhance moving resistance, bring about decreased gas mileage. Consistently examining and maintaining the correct tire pressure not only makes certain safety however also extends the lifespan of the tires, saving money on replacement expenses in the future.

Value of Correct Wheel Alignment
Making certain correct wheel placement plays a critical function in enhancing vehicle performance and expanding tire long life. Correct wheel alignment involves readjusting the angles of the wheels to manufacturer specs, making sure that they are vertical to the ground and parallel to each various other. When alignment is off, it can result in uneven tire wear, decreased fuel efficiency, and jeopardized handling.
